Marking and Feedback
In order for us to become an outstanding school the focus with marking and feedback now needs to be put back on the students and how they are responding to your comments so that they make progress as a result of feedback given by you.
The key to this is for us to work smarter not harder. Work should be marked regularly using WWW/EBI, a level or grade given and students should have had time to respond with MAD time which has helped them to progress. This can be done during lessons or for homework and where possible a regrade of MAD work will help show progression.
After Christmas, Caroline and I will be sharing outstanding examples with you all so that everyone has a good idea of how we can implement effective marking and feedback systems in our lessons irrespective of subject area.
After all what is the point of marking if it doesn't help students to progress?
